Super Micro Co-Founder Arrested, Shares Tank 33% in $2.5B Nvidia AI Chip Smuggling Indictment
US prosecutors indicted Supermicro co-founder Yih-Shyan 'Wally' Liaw and two others for conspiring to sell $2.5B in Nvidia-powered servers to a Southeast Asian front company that then repackaged $510M of banned chips for Chinese customers. Liaw and one co-conspirator were arrested; a third remains a fugitive. Liaw resigned from the Supermicro board immediately and shares fell 33%, marking the highest-profile AI chip export-control enforcement action to date.
